“I Want To Set Up A Carpentry Shop & Be A Dad,” Tom Holland says of taking a break from acting.

Tom Holland, a Hollywood celebrity, intends to spend the next five years “thinking about (his) future,” as he hasn’t stopped thinking about his job since he was 11 years old.

When asked if he’d gotten to the point where he could take on “strange” experimental film parts, Holland replied, “I wouldn’t necessarily call it odd, but I would love to explore and try out new things with various characters.”

“However, I’ve been an actor since I was 11.” “I haven’t done anything else, and perhaps I don’t want to be an actor?” stated Tom Holland.

“Perhaps all I want to do is own a carpentry business and be a father?” he added. I’m not sure. Instead of concentrating about my work, I want to spend the next five years actually thinking about my future.”

Tom Holland, the actor of ‘Spider-Man: No Way Home,’ said he feels “extremely blessed and happy” to be able to take time away from his job to focus on his personal life.
